As an AI Editor and product engineer at Backio AI, I approach emerging technologies with a blend of professional admiration and pragmatic scrutiny. The PixelMug P1 is, without a doubt, a fascinating concept. Its integration of an interactive pixel display, AI-powered art generation, and smart temperature features into an everyday object like a coffee mug showcases genuine innovation and a clear vision for blending utility with delight. The creativity it fosters, from custom pixel art to preloaded games, truly taps into a compelling niche for tech-savvy creatives and gadget enthusiasts alike. However, moving from concept to widespread user adoption requires a meticulous examination of foundational elements and user experience, and this is where a pragmatic lens becomes crucial.
